
One of the biggest challenges in writing documentation is not knowing what the final product should look like. Common questions include: What should I document? How should I write it? What does good documentation look like? How should it be structured? It’s difficult to create effective documentation without a clear model to follow.
High-quality documentation is a critical success factor for any product or service today. A documentation guide helps define how to write, organize, and maintain content that remains relevant to users. This article explores what a documentation guide is, why it’s essential, key principles to follow, and best practices illustrated with examples.
What Is a Documentation Guide?
A documentation guide serves as a master template that outlines how product, service, or system documentation should be created, maintained, and stored. It provides a standardized framework that developers, technical writers, and teams can follow to build a consistent, usable, and effective corporate knowledge base.
Key Components of a Documentation Guide:
- Document Types: Defines the various types of documentation—such as user guides, FAQs, technical references, and in-app help screens. Each serves a specific purpose for a particular audience, making it essential to choose the right format for the intended message.
- Writing Standards: Establishes guidelines for language, tone, and style to ensure consistency and clarity across all documentation. This includes usage of technical terms, grammar, punctuation, and formatting, helping authors produce high-quality, user-friendly content.
- Structure and Organization: Recommends best practices for content layout, including consistent use of headings, bullet points, and tables of contents. A well-structured document enhances readability and helps users easily find the information they need.
- Tools and Resources: Suggests software and platforms that support the documentation process—such as content management systems, collaboration tools, and design software. These tools streamline workflows and improve productivity.
- Maintenance Guidelines: Outlines procedures for keeping documentation current, such as setting a revision schedule, assigning reviewers, and implementing version control to track changes over time.
Why You Need a Documentation Guide
A well-defined documentation guide is essential for maintaining a consistent style, tone, and structure across all written materials—ultimately enhancing the overall user experience. By establishing clear standards and practices, organizations can streamline their documentation processes, improve efficiency, and boost user satisfaction.
Key Benefits of an Effective Documentation Guide:
- Consistency Across Documentation: A documentation guide ensures uniformity in tone, terminology, and formatting. This consistency builds user trust and makes it easier to navigate multiple documents. For instance, when all user manuals follow a similar style, users can move between them seamlessly.
- Enhanced User Experience: Clear, well-structured documentation enables users to find the information they need quickly, reducing frustration and increasing satisfaction. When users can easily navigate content and resolve their issues independently, their overall interaction with your product improves.
- Improved Content Creation Efficiency: A defined guide enables teams to standardize and, in some cases, automate documentation processes—saving time and resources while maintaining high content quality. This is especially valuable in environments with frequent updates or tight development cycles.
- Facilitated Team Collaboration: A documentation guide acts as a shared reference point for writers, developers, and subject matter experts. It promotes alignment, reduces miscommunication, and ensures that everyone adheres to the same expectations and standards.
- Effective Onboarding and Training: New team members can become productive more quickly when a documentation guide is in place. It shortens the learning curve and ensures that new hires follow best practices from the outset—especially useful in organizations with high turnover or frequent onboarding of interns.
Even if your organization has a dedicated team of technical writers, a documentation guide remains indispensable. It helps structure the team’s workflow, enables them to better tailor content to specific audiences, and ensures delivery across multiple formats—such as online help, PDFs, printed manuals, or other media.
Additionally, a good documentation guide minimizes knowledge gaps caused by developers’ familiarity with the product, which can sometimes lead to incomplete or unclear documentation.
Ultimately, a documentation guide ensures that your materials look better, read better, and remain maintainable over time.
Key Principles of a Documentation Guide
Understanding the key principles of a documentation guide is essential to producing clear, useful, and user-friendly content. These principles create a foundation for clarity, consistency, and engagement, helping users find and understand the information they need quickly and easily.
Core Principles of a Documentation Guide:
- Know Your Audience: Tailor documentation to the knowledge level, needs, and expectations of your readers. Use appropriate language, examples, and references. For instance, technical documentation aimed at developers will differ significantly from user manuals for non-technical customers.
- Be Clear and Concise: Prioritize clarity above all. Start by explaining the most common use case or task before introducing advanced tips or edge cases. Use plain language and avoid jargon or unnecessary buzzwords. Break down complex concepts into manageable parts, and be concise without sacrificing meaningful content—especially important in technical writing, where ambiguity can lead to costly errors.
- Organize Logically: Structure documentation in a way that matches user workflows. Use headings, subheadings, bullet points, and numbered lists to create a clear visual hierarchy. A well-organized table of contents makes navigation intuitive and minimizes the time users spend searching for answers.
- Use Visual Aids: Diagrams, screenshots, and videos enhance understanding, especially for complex tasks or concepts. For example, an installation guide with step-by-step screenshots is far more effective than text alone. Tools like Snagit are great for creating instructional visuals with numbered steps, arrows, embedded text, and screen captures. For simple diagrams, slides (e.g., Google Slides or PowerPoint) can be used, then captured with Snagit or similar tools.
- Focus on Practical Use: Build documentation around real-world user workflows. Task-based documentation is often more effective than exhaustive reference manuals. Explaining what each button does has limited value if users don’t understand how to complete a task.
- Leverage Content Management Systems (CMS): If your organization supports it, use a CMS like ClickHelp to manage and publish documentation efficiently across formats (HTML, Java Help, PDF, etc.). A CMS allows content reuse, meaning updates or new guides (e.g., for new platforms) can be created quickly by repurposing existing content components.
- Keep Documentation Up-to-Date: Treat documentation as a living resource. Update content regularly to reflect changes, improvements, or new features. Implement version control, and use user feedback to identify outdated or unclear areas.
- Gather and Incorporate Feedback: User feedback is essential for continuous improvement. Conduct surveys, usability tests, or informal interviews to learn where users struggle. Their insights help refine and validate the effectiveness of your documentation.
Special Considerations for Different Documentation Types:
Your documentation guide should also address the two primary types of technical documentation: code comments and high-level user documentation.
- Code Comments: Aim for logically organized, well-documented code. Good comments improve code readability and help others—including new hires—understand design decisions and implementation details more quickly. Time spent writing thoughtful comments reduces onboarding time and increases codebase maintainability.
- High-Level User Documentation: Approach this as if the user knows nothing about your product and must use it under pressure. Start with an abstract explaining what the product is, its core features, and major design choices. Unlike coding, repetition in documentation is not only acceptable but often helpful—users shouldn’t have to jump between sections to grasp a concept. Where appropriate, include real use-case examples to contextualize how the product works in practice.
Real-Life Examples of Effective Documentation Guides
Exploring real-world documentation guides can offer invaluable insights into best practices, content structure, and effective writing strategies. Below are three exemplary guides that demonstrate how different organizations approach documentation to enhance user experience and streamline content delivery.
Read the Docs Documentation Guide
Read the Docs provides a comprehensive guide aimed primarily at open-source software projects. It focuses on creating well-structured, readable documentation using Sphinx and supports both Markdown and reStructuredText.

Key Features:
- Plain Language Emphasis: Advocates for writing that is simple, jargon-free, and accessible to a broad audience.
- Structured Content: Provides guidance on logical organization through the use of clear sections, headings, and subheadings to aid navigation.
- Support for Multiple Formats: Offers extensive information on using Markdown and reStructuredText for formatting, including examples of code blocks, lists, and links.
- Version Control Integration: Encourages the use of version control systems to manage documentation alongside software development, ensuring that content aligns with specific release versions.
- Best Practices and Examples: Features examples of both effective and ineffective documentation, offering practical advice for developers and technical writers.
GitHub Documentation Guide
GitHub’s documentation guide focuses on helping users write clear and useful project documentation, especially for README files and contribution guidelines.

Key Features:
- Effective README Structure: Emphasizes the importance of including key elements such as project descriptions, installation instructions, usage examples, and contribution guidelines.
- Contributing Templates: Offers structured templates for contributing guidelines to help new contributors understand how to engage with the project.
- Content Maintenance: Stresses the importance of regularly reviewing and updating documentation to reflect changes in the codebase.
- Markdown Best Practices: Provides tips for using Markdown to ensure readable and visually consistent documentation.
- Community Engagement: Promotes collaborative improvement by encouraging open-source community contributions and feedback.
Mozilla Developer Network (MDN) Documentation Guide
MDN Web Docs offers an in-depth documentation guide focused on web technologies and is known for its high standards in writing quality, accessibility, and technical accuracy.

Key Features:
- Clear and Concise Writing: Emphasizes structured writing at both sentence and paragraph levels to enhance clarity and readability.
- Accessibility and Inclusivity: Advocates for accessible documentation that is usable by everyone, including users with disabilities, with guidance on inclusive language and proper formatting.
- Technical Accuracy: Stresses the importance of fact-checking and consistency across documentation, with detailed examples to support accuracy.
- Visual Enhancements: Encourages the use of diagrams, screenshots, and interactive examples to improve comprehension of complex topics.
- Community Contributions: Maintains a collaborative environment by providing clear contribution guidelines, fostering continuous updates and improvements.
These documentation guides showcase a variety of approaches tailored to different audiences and contexts—from open-source projects to major development platforms. They emphasize the importance of:
- Clear, simple language
- Logical structure
- Ongoing maintenance
- Collaboration
- Accessible, inclusive design
By studying and adapting these best practices, any organization can improve the quality, usability, and maintainability of their documentation.

Conclusion
A well-crafted documentation guide is essential for producing clear, effective, and user-friendly content. By developing a robust and structured approach to documentation, organizations can significantly enhance the user experience, reduce support costs, and foster long-term customer loyalty.
Investing in a comprehensive documentation guide is not just about supporting your users—it’s also a strategic move that strengthens your brand’s reputation. High-quality documentation leads to greater user satisfaction, fewer support queries, and more meaningful engagement with your product or service.
In short, great documentation isn’t just a support tool—it’s a competitive advantage.
Good luck with your technical writing!
Author, host and deliver documentation across platforms and devices
FAQ
A documentation guide is a comprehensive set of standards and instructions that detail how to create, organize, write, maintain, and update documentation for a product, service, or system. It helps ensure consistency, clarity, and usability across all documents.
Even with skilled writers, a documentation guide aligns the entire team with consistent style, tone, structure, and terminology. It streamlines collaboration, prevents gaps in information, and helps new team members onboard faster.
Your documentation guide should be reviewed regularly—ideally alongside product updates or major documentation revisions. Frequent updates ensure it stays relevant and reflects best practices and any new tools or processes your team adopts.
Key elements typically include document types and their purposes, writing standards (tone, style, terminology), content structure and organization, tools and resources, and maintenance or version control guidelines.
Identify your audience’s technical knowledge, needs, and language preferences. Tailor your content accordingly, using simpler language and examples for non-technical users, and more detailed, precise information for technical audiences.
Absolutely. Clear, consistent, and well-organized documentation helps users find answers quickly, reducing frustration and support requests, which leads to higher satisfaction and loyalty.
Popular tools include Markdown and reStructuredText for formatting; Snagit for capturing annotated screenshots; content management systems (CMS) like ClickHelp for managing and publishing content; and collaboration tools like Confluence or GitHub.